By luvtheworld |

I say "like the best" because: Julia Child said the best Tex-Mex in the United States was Super-Rica. Now, she meant Super-Rica in Santa Barbara, California, where she lived. On her word I had lunch there. It was like she said. Everything was different and delicious but still Mexican. Julia died in 2004, so we're talking ancient history. But when I saw something called Superica in Buckhead, the word "challenge" came to mind. It's now open for dining, but I picked up curbside, so this is just about the food. I make a killer guac but must say this is the best restaurant guac I've ever had. The emphasis is on lime juice, which I love. In fact, I had a ripe avocado in the fridge that I stretched this delicious guac with for guilty pleasure! We had the chile con queso Compuesto, with the beef in it. Delicious, though it's more a meal in itself. We had steak tacos al carbon and pork belly tacos al carbon. For me the test is the quality and prep of the meats. The carbon steak was so tender and juicy that I almost wound up soaking my lap if not for the plate. The flavor was so steaky that I wonder if it was injected with umami. Likewise the carnitas. intense pork flavor. The big sides of Charro beans threatened to take over the meal, so addictive were they! Won't even try to analyse the seasoning beyond saying it creatively keeps everything "Mex". I'd say the "Tex" part is the quality of the meats. Another thing to love is that with the tacos you get the option of hard taco shells. Can't speak to the rest of the chain, but like Julia's Super-Rica in Santa Barbara, Buckhead's Superica for me is a huge step beyond ordinary Mexican. It is the best Tex-Mex I've ever had.

Consistently Good

By Rebecca L |

We love this second location of Ford Fry's "Mex-Tex" restaurant. Go early as it fills up quickly. The restaurant has a large bar area, but is also kid friendly and offers covered patio seating. We've been twice and both times, it was great. We've had the Chicken Verde Enchiladas, the Tacos al Carbon (in both steak and chicken), the Picadillo Enchiladas and the Hamberguesa Superica.
